Mesirow Financial Investment Management Inc. Has $313,000 Stake in Skyline Champion Co. (NYSE:SKY)

Mesirow Financial Investment Management Inc. decreased its position in Skyline Champion Co. (NYSE:SKYFree Report) by 23.2% during the 1st qu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 3,685 shares of the company’s stock after selling 1,115 shares during the period. Skyline Champion makes up approximately 1.6% of Mesirow Financial Investment Management Inc.’s holdings, making the stock its 24th biggest position. Mesirow Financial Investment Management Inc.’s holdings in Skyline Champion were worth $313,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Skyline Champion Stock Up 1.4 %

SKY stock traded up $0.91 during trading on Wednesday, reaching $66.91. The stock had a trading volume of 213,977 shares, compared to its average volume of 312,392. Skyline Champion Co. has a one year low of $52.12 and a one year high of $86.71. The company has a quick ratio of 1.54, a current ratio of 2.36 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.02. The company’s 50 day moving average is $73.20 and its two-hundred day moving average is $75.75. The company has a market capitalization of $3.87 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 25.98 and a beta of 1.57.

Skyline Champion (NYSE:SKYG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Tuesday, May 21st. The company reported $0.62 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.67 by ($0.05). The company had revenue of $536.36 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$560.90 million. Skyline Champion had a net margin of 7.24% and a return on equity of 13.32%. The firm’s revenue was up 9.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$1.00 earnings per share. Equities research analysts forecast that Skyline Champion Co. will post 2.76 EPS for the current year.

About Skyline Champion

(Free Report)

Skyline Champion Corporation produces and sells factory-built housing in North America. The company offers manufactured and modular homes, park models RVs, accessory dwelling units, and modular buildings for the multi-family and hospitality sectors. It builds homes under the Skyline Homes, Champion Home Builders, Genesis Homes, Athens Park Models, Dutch Housing, Atlantic Homes, Excel Homes, Homes of Merit, New Era, Redman Homes, ScotBilt Homes, Shore Park, Silvercrest, and Titan Homes brands in the United States; and Moduline and SRI Homes brand names in western Canada.
